NABCoIT – Flexible IT Solutions & Services

Web Solutions

From Concept to Launch: The Website Development Process Explained

From Concept to Launch: The Website Development Process Explained

Creating a website involves more than just designing attractive pages. It’s a comprehensive process that requires careful planning, coordination, and execution. Understanding the website development process from concept to launch is essential for building a successful online presence. This guide walks you through each stage of the process, providing insights into what it takes to bring a website from an initial idea to a fully functional launch.

1. Planning and Research

Defining Goals and Objectives

The first step in the website development process is to define the goals and objectives of the site. This involves understanding what you want to achieve with your website, whether it’s to sell products, generate leads, or provide information. Clear goals help guide the entire development process.

Audience Analysis

Understanding your target audience is crucial for creating a website that meets their needs. Research your audience’s demographics, preferences, and behaviors to tailor your website’s design and content accordingly.

Competitor Analysis

Analyzing competitors’ websites can provide valuable insights into industry trends and standards. Identify what works well and what doesn’t, and use this information to create a competitive advantage for your site.

2. Conceptualization and Strategy

Site Map Creation

A site map is a visual representation of the website’s structure, outlining the main pages and subpages. This helps in organizing the content and ensuring a logical flow of information.

Wireframes and Mockups

Wireframes are basic, black-and-white layouts that outline the structure and functionality of the website. Mockups add more detail, including design elements and branding. Both tools are essential for visualizing the site’s layout before actual development begins.

Content Strategy

Developing a content strategy involves planning what type of content will be included on the website and how it will be organized. This includes text, images, videos, and other media. High-quality content is crucial for engaging users and achieving your website’s goals.

3. Design and User Experience (UX)

Visual Design

The visual design phase focuses on creating the aesthetic aspects of the website, including color schemes, typography, and graphics. The goal is to create a visually appealing and cohesive design that aligns with your brand identity.

UX Design

User Experience (UX) design focuses on ensuring the website is user-friendly and intuitive. This involves creating easy-to-navigate menus, clear calls to action, and an overall smooth user journey.

Website Developer

Responsive Design

With the increasing use of mobile devices, ensuring your website is responsive—meaning it looks and functions well on all screen sizes—is crucial. Responsive design enhances user experience and accessibility.

4. Development

Front-End Development

Front-end development involves coding the visual aspects of the website using HTML, CSS, and JavaScript. This is where the design elements come to life, creating an interactive and visually appealing interface.

Back-End Development

Back-end development focuses on the server side of the website, including databases and server logic. This involves setting up the server, creating databases, and ensuring data is correctly processed and stored.

Content Management System (CMS)

Implementing a Content Management System (CMS) allows you to easily update and manage your website’s content. Popular CMS options include WordPress, Joomla, and Drupal. A CMS streamlines content management and makes it easier to keep your site up-to-date.

5. Testing and Quality Assurance

Functionality Testing

Testing ensures that all features of the website work correctly. This includes checking forms, links, and interactive elements to ensure they function as intended.

Performance Testing

Performance testing evaluates the website’s loading speed and overall performance. Ensuring your website loads quickly is crucial for user experience and SEO.

Cross-Browser and Cross-Device Testing

Testing the website across different browsers (e.g., Chrome, Firefox, Safari) and devices (e.g., desktops, tablets, smartphones) ensures consistent performance and appearance.

Security Testing

Security testing identifies and addresses potential vulnerabilities to protect the website from cyber threats. This includes checking for common issues like SQL injection, cross-site scripting (XSS), and ensuring data is securely transmitted.

6. Launch

Pre-Launch Checklist

Before launching, review a pre-launch checklist to ensure everything is in order. This includes finalizing content, optimizing images, and ensuring all links work correctly.

Deployment

Deploying the website involves moving it from a local environment to a live server. This makes the website accessible to the public. Ensure all files are correctly uploaded and configured.

Final Review

Conduct a final review to ensure the website is functioning correctly and meeting all objectives. This includes checking for any last-minute issues and making necessary adjustments.

7. Post-Launch

Monitoring and Analytics

After launch, monitor the website’s performance using analytics tools like Google Analytics. This helps track user behavior, traffic sources, and other key metrics to evaluate the site’s success.

Regular Updates and Maintenance

Regular updates and maintenance are crucial for keeping your website secure and up-to-date. This includes updating software, fixing bugs, and adding new content.

SEO and Marketing

Implementing SEO strategies and marketing efforts helps drive traffic to your website. This includes optimizing content for search engines, running marketing campaigns, and leveraging social media.

For more information on the website development process, visit Nabco IT.

Conclusion

The website development process, from concept to launch, involves several crucial stages that ensure the creation of a successful website. By understanding and carefully executing each step—planning, conceptualization, design, development, testing, launch, and post-launch—you can build a website that not only meets your business objectives but also provides a superior user experience. Investing time and resources into a structured development process is key to achieving a robust and effective online presence.

Learn more about the benefits of professional web development from TechCrunch and Smashing Magazine.

Read more related articles to enhance your knowledge

How a Website Developer Can Boost Your Business Success

Top 10 Reasons to Hire a Website Developer for Your Business

Leave a Comment

Your email address will not be published. Required fields are marked *


The reCAPTCHA verification period has expired. Please reload the page.

Scroll to Top